Discussions about office startup time on WindowsForum.com focus on Microsoft's Office Startup Boost feature, which preloads Office applications in the background to reduce launch delays. Users and IT professionals debate its benefits, such as faster access to Word, Excel, and Outlook, versus concerns like increased memory usage, potential privacy implications, and lack of clear user control. The feature's rollout has prompted troubleshooting guides and configuration tips, including how to disable Startup Boost via registry edits or Group Policy. Recurring themes include balancing performance gains against system resource consumption, managing startup behavior across enterprise deployments, and understanding the feature's impact on overall Windows responsiveness.
